Abstract:

Economy of our country majorly depends on the Agricultural sector. It remained


the major source of income for almost 80% of small landholders. But most of them
are facing problems due to diseases in the plants which is also effecting the crops
productivity. Then disease detection in plants will play an important role in
agriculture field, as having disease in plants are quite natural. Detection of plant
disease through some automatic technique is beneficial as it reduces a large work of
monitoring in big farms of crops, and at very early stage itself it detects the symptoms
of diseases i.e. when they appear on plant leaves. If proper care is not taken in this
area then it causes serious effects on plants and due to which product quality is also
affected. This proposed system of plant disease detection and recognition based on
deep learning, by which disease detection and better accuracy for the treatment of
crops will increase. First of all, the Artificial Neural Network (ANN) is utilized to
recognize and localize the leaves in complex surroundings. Then, images segmented
based on the results of ANN algorithm contain the feature of symptoms through Open
CV algorithm. Finally, the segmented leaves are input into the transfer learning model
and trained by the dataset of diseased leaves under simple background. Furthermore,
the system will be examined with Bacterial leaf spot, Sun burn, Fungal and Early
scorch diseases.

1. Introduction:

Pakistan’s economy is highly dependent of agricultural productivity. Therefore in


field of agriculture, detection of disease in plants plays an important role. To detect a
plant disease in very initial stage, use of automatic disease detection technique is
beneficial. The already existing methods for plant disease detection is simply done by
naked eye by experts through which identification and detection of plant diseases is
done. For doing so, a large team of experts as well as continuous monitoring of plants
is required, which costs very high when we do with large farms. At the same time,
some countries like Pakistan’s farmers do not have proper facilities or even idea that
they can contact to experts. Due to which consulting experts even cost high as well as
time consuming too. In such conditions, the proposed technique proves to be
beneficial in monitoring large fields of crops. Automatic detection of the diseases by
just seeing the symptoms on the plant leaves makes it easier as well as cheaper for the
farmers. This also supports machine vision to provide image based automatic process
control and inspection. Plant disease identification by visual way is more complex
task and at the same time, less accurate and can be done only in limited areas.
Whereas if automatic detection technique is used it will take less efforts, less time and
become more accurate. In plants, some general diseases are occurred like Bacterial
leaf spot, Sun burn, Fungal and Early scorch diseases. Image processing is used for
detecting images in which plant having disease or not.
Plant disease detection through naked eye observation of the symptoms on plant
leaves, which increases the complexity in detecting plant diseases. Due to this
complexity and to the large number of crops and their existing problems, even
experienced agricultural experts may often fail to successfully diagnose specific
diseases, and are consequently led to mistaken conclusions and concern solutions. An
automated system designed to help identify plant diseases by the plants appearance
and visual symptoms could be of great help to amateurs in the agricultural process.
This will be prove as useful technique for farmers and will alert them at the right time
before spreading of the disease over large area. So, we are going to make a web
application for the detection of leaf diseases of the plants through capturing their
images and classification of them whether any disease exist in leaves or not.

8. Software Process Methodology:

Agile model will be followed to develop this system.


Agile Methodology recognizes that software projects are fundamentally unpredictable
and that there are likely to be changes over the course of the project. These changes,
be it market changes or feature changes as the product comes to life will need to be
addressed. As shown in figure, Agile methodology welcomes this volatility by
breaking down projects into small chunks called sprints, to facilitate prioritization and
allowing engineers to add or drop features during the project.

12.1.1 Supervised and unsupervised machine learning:
Machine Learning is divided into two main areas: supervised learning and
unsupervised learning. You have the dataset represented as X, if you have Y labels,
corresponding to observation, then this is supervised learning. And if you have the
dataset represented as X, if you don’t have Y labels for observation, then you have to
make decision on the base of the X dataset itself then this is unsupervised learning.
